We offer game servers to rent that are based within a top data center located in GlobalSwitch in The Netherlands. Great service for affordable prices. Your game ...
We offer game servers to rent that are based within a top data center located in GlobalSwitch in The Netherlands. Great service for affordable prices. Your game ...